Afternoon at the Isabella Stewart Gardner Museum 🌿🖼️—so unique with its garden courtyard and art. Highly recommend! Dinner in Chinatown at a casual Hong Kong cafe. Affordable and authentic—must-order: roasted duck 🦆 (crispy skin, flavorful meat) and fish ball noodles with bamboo noodle texture—so good! Full of chic shops, cafes, and galleries. Very East Coast chic ~ Back to Chinatown for lunch (can’t get enough of Cantonese food 👌). This time tried a more formal spot—Jumbo Seafood 🥥🍗. They have dim sum, wok dishes, noodles, soups, and fresh seafood. Their coconut chicken hot pot (with a whole coconut!) and giant steamed scallops were incredibly fresh and satisfying 🙌 🍽️: Jumbo Seafood 🏠 Accommodation Highly recommend Marriott Copley Place!
